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

When choosing a grass killer for gardens, consider the following perspectives to ensure a suitable fit for your landscape goals:

  • Targeted weed control: Match the product’s active targets (grassy weeds vs. broadleaf weeds) to your weed species and garden layout. Some formulas emphasize ornamental plant safety around beds and shrubs, while others are designed for hardscapes and lawns.
  • Safety and compatibility: Read the label for safety around pets, children, and edible zones. Glyphosate-free options may be preferable for sensitive areas, while some gardeners prioritize quick action and rainfastness.
  • Application method: Consider whether you need a ready-to-use spray, a concentrate you mix, or a wand-equipped formulation for precise targeting in cracks and crevices. Wand applicators enable focused treatment with reduced drift.
  • Site suitability: Assess where you will apply the product—flower beds, ground covers, borders, driveways, or lawns. Some products are designed specifically for landscapes around ornamentals, while others are suitable for hardscapes and pathways.
  • Weather and timing: Look for rainfast times and days-to-plant guidance. Some products require a waiting period before replanting or seeding in treated areas.
  • Environmental considerations: If glyphosate or other chemicals are a concern, select glyphosate-free formulas and consider non-chemical or organic approaches for sensitive zones.
  • Long-term control: If preventing weed regrowth is important, evaluate products with residual effects or preventive features. Remember that long-term performance may vary by weed type and climate.

Choosing the right product involves weighing immediate weed control against plant safety, application practicality, and the specific landscape context. Always follow label directions and consider starting with a spot test in a inconspicuous area to observe how surrounding plants respond.
